Agragene

Agragene is a sustainable agricultural technology company developing novel biological crop pest protection products.

Agragene was founded in 2017 by Valentino Gantz, Omar Akbari, and Ethan Bier. The comppany is headquartered in San Diego, California.

 

Agragene uses advanced CRISPR-based genome engineering Agragene to create eco-friendly products that are applicable to thousands of insect pests worldwide. Agragene has developed Precision-Guided Sterile Insect Technology that will reduce grower’s reliance on the 6 billion pounds of pesticides used on crops each year.

 

Agragene's Knock-Out™ and Border Patrol™ are the first two innovations in Agragene’s integrated pest management system, which is designed for enhanced sustainability, simplicity and cost-effectiveness. The company has additional products in the pipeline for real-time insect detection and mating disruption.

 

Agragene is backed by Ospraie Ag Science (OAS), the venture arm of New York-based Ospraie Management. The company raised $4M in Series A round on Sep 10, 2020. This brings Agragene's total funding to $5.2M to date.
